If you are NETP, the threshold for VAT is zero. You are a NETP if you are not a resident in the U.K. or you do not operate the business (e.g. take and make deliveries, have meetings, store paperwork and accounts, etc.) within the U.K.
I am not sure, but you may be best changing your registration to your Ireland address. You may not have to be operating from the U.K. to register for VAT.
